Dumb question here...

When updating from Inventor Pro 2018 to Inventor Pro 2019...is it best to uninstall 2018 first, before installing 2019?

As long as you have the hard drive space leave both..

There are many times you may still want to access 2018 settings or whatever other reason..

 

Just realize that files created/migrated to newer versions cannot be directly openeded/edited by older versions anymore.. You can reference them thought with the appropriate updates to the older program version.. (example you need 2018.3 to open 2019 files)

Hi! All different releases of Inventor/LT can be installed side-by-side and co-exist on the same machine as long as you have enough hard drive space.
